How they compare

Italy currently reports 0.0544 kt against 0.0503 kt in Latvia, a difference of 0.0041 kt.

That makes Italy's figure about 1.1 times Latvia's.

The two have swapped places 9 times across 20 shared years of data; in 2004 it was Latvia ahead.

Italy ranks 19th and Latvia ranks 20th of 38 countries.

Italy has averaged higher in every one of the 3 decades both report.

The FAOSTAT domain on Emissions from Energy use in agriculture contains data on energy used in agriculture (including forestry, aquaculture and fisheries), for instance to operate machinery, irrigate, heat stables, operate aquaculture ponds and fishing vessels, and related greenhouse gas (GHG) emissions. It also includes on-farm use of, and related GHG emissions from, electricity and heat generated off-farm. Data are available by country and regional groups with global coverage and are updated annually.
